TOPEKA, Kan. (WIBW) - The forced federal budget cuts have forced cancellation of a special concert at Washburn Rural High School.
The school says it was informed Wednesday by the Navy Sea Chanters chorus that it cannot travel and keep its performance dates due to sequestration.
The event was set for Saturday. There was no word on the possibility of rescheduling.

For all of you who missed Tom Sowell’s column on “Budget Politics”:
“Back in my teaching days, many years ago, one of the things I liked to ask the class to consider was this: Imagine a government agency with only two tasks: (1) building statues of Benedict Arnold and (2) providing life-saving medications to children. If this agency’s budget were cut, what would it do?
The answer, of course, is that it would cut back on the medications for children. Why? Because that would be what was most likely to get the budget cuts restored. If they cut back on building statues of Benedict Arnold, people might ask why they were building statues of Benedict Arnold in the first place.
The example was deliberately extreme as an illustration. But, in the real world, the same general pattern can be seen in local, state and national government responses to budget cuts.”
